Tagalog

[edit]

Etymology

[edit]

From ma- +‎ luho.

Pronunciation

[edit]

Adjective

[edit]

maluho or maluhò (plural maluluho, Baybayin spelling ᜋᜎᜓᜑᜓ)

  1. luxurious
    Synonym: luhoso
